>> Hi,
>> When inserting or fetching in a DB,
>> the where condition must be of the following syntax (when using an
>> array):
>> $where = array(
>> 'id_photo = ?' => $pic,
>> 'member_id = ?' => $memberId
>> );
>> But when updating, the above where condition will generate a wrong Sql,
>> so you'll need to apply another syntax , like this one:
>> (get the dbAdapter $db first)
>> $where = array(
>> $db->quoteInto('id_photo = ?', $pic),
>> $db->quoteInto('member_id = ?', $memberId)
>> );
>>
>> Indeed, if you do an "update" or "delete" with a simple array as you
>> would
>> use for fetchAll or fetchRow like ->update(array("id = ?", $id), $data);
>> or
>> ->delete(array("id = ?", $id)); your whole table will be messed up !!
